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Type: Different metals like aluminum, steel, and copper have varying price points.
- Panel Size: Larger panels may reduce labor costs but increase material expenses.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Bear, DE can significantly impact the total cost.
- Building Size: The larger the building, the more material and labor are required.
- Design Complexity: Intricate designs may require more skilled labor and time.
- Preparation Work: Any necessary preparatory work, such as removing old cladding, can add to the cost.
- Insulation Needs: Adding insulation behind the cladding can increase the overall expense.
- Accessibility: Difficult-to-reach areas may require special equipment, raising costs.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task Description | Average Cost in Bear, DE |
---|---|
Aluminum Cladding Installation | $15 - $25 per sq. ft. |
Steel Cladding Installation | $20 - $35 per sq. ft. |
Copper Cladding Installation | $30 - $50 per sq. ft. |
Removing Old Cladding | $5 - $10 per sq. ft. |
Adding Insulation | $1 - $3 per sq. ft. |
Custom Design Work | $50 - $100 per hour |
Scaffolding and Equipment Rental | $500 - $1,000 per week |
